A method and system for creating user-customized multimedia-based instructional lessons enables a user to select desired instructional lesson segments retrieved or generated as media files from a storage medium, and integrate the media files for the selected lesson segments into an instructional lesson media file. For creating a customized language learning lesson, a large amount of language phrase segments may be stored in media files in a database. A user may browse the phrase segments and select what is of interest then order them into a preferred lesson sequence that is converted by destructively merging the media files into a single output media file. The output media file becomes a customized lesson created by the user. The user's customized lesson may be burned to a CD, downloaded to a media player, or used in a similar fashion.
展开▼